I am selling my 1974 Plymouth Duster. 318/904 power steering, power brakes with disc in front. Factory A/C car. I have the parts that go with the car but the compressor is locked up.

I have owned this car since 2006. Runs very well. Has 139,000 miles. I have always kept it garaged. Tons of work has been put into this car since 2006. Here is a brief list with what's been done.

Numbers match 318 and 904 torqueflite both been rebuilt. Just about everything has been replaced in the power-train. Engine is bored .030 over. Mostly a stock rebuild except for 600cfm eddy carb, performer intake and 340 cam.

Body work and new paint in 2008. New quarter skins and rocker panels, donor fender. Base coat clear frosty green.

New duel exhaust. Many new suspension components (ball-joints, idler, pitman, leaf springs, shocks) New brakes front and back with new master cylinder. Tires have less than 500 miles (Tiger Paw 215/70/R14) with 14" Rallye wheels. Front and rear sway bars. New power steering box, u-joints, 3.21 sure-grip 8 1/4 rear.

New fuel tank and sending unit, fuel line/vent line.

New lenses, stripes, functional hood scoop, emblems. All exterior lights function as should.

New carpet, and tuff steering wheel. Interior overall in good shape.

The engine has about 12,000 miles since rebuild. Runs and sounds great. Great oil psi. Rides good and stops well for an old car. Shifts well. Zero carburetor issues, warms up quickly. Operating temp never exceeds 190.

Things that need attention:

Trans leaks fluid from the pan as well as some antifreeze looks to be coming from lower radiator hose. These leaks only happen if the car sits for a long period, such as several weeks.

The car is overall solid but there is some very slight surface rust under the left quarter.

E-brake light stays illuminated even when not activated. Also a lot of the dash bulbs are out.

Front bench seat has a couple small tears.

Bumpers are decent but rear has some pitting.

Fuel gauge quit working.

Paint looks terrific other than some minor fisheye. If requested I can send pics. May be able to sand and buff out. Color is the factory frosty green from 1974.
